What is Cdrhlp112.dll?

A DLL file, short for Dynamic Link Library, is like a storage unit for code and data that multiple programs can use at the same time. It helps programs run faster and more efficiently by providing a library of functions and resources for them to tap into. In the case of cdrhlp112.dll, this specific DLL file is related to WordPerfect Office 12.

It plays a crucial role in helping the software run smoothly and perform various tasks such as printing, graphics handling, and file management. Whenever WordPerfect Office 12 needs to perform a specific function, it can call upon the cdrhlp112.dll file to access the necessary tools and resources, saving time and effort in the process. Essentially, cdrhlp112.dll acts as a support system for WordPerfect Office 12, enabling it to carry out its functions effectively and providing essential functionality to the software.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• Cdrhlp112.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.
  • The file cdrhlp112.dll is missing: This message means that the system was unable to locate the DLL file needed for a particular operation or software. The absence of this file could be due to a flawed installation process or an aggressive antivirus action.
  • Cannot register cdrhlp112.dll: This suggests that the DLL file could not be registered by the system, possibly due to inconsistencies or errors in the Windows Registry. Another reason might be that the DLL file is not in the correct directory or is missing.
  • Cdrhlp112.dll not found: This indicates that the application you're trying to run is looking for a specific DLL file that it can't locate. This could be due to the DLL file being missing, corrupted, or incorrectly installed.
  • This application failed to start because cdrhlp112.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error occurs when an application tries to access a DLL file that doesn't exist in the system. Reinstalling the application can restore the missing DLL file if it was included in the original software package.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
7
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
4
Description

In this guide, we will explain how to use the Check Disk Utility to fix cdrhlp112.dll errors.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the cdrhlp112.dll problem persists.
